Company description:: Nintari.net launched its DVD section for buying, selling and trading DVDs. Nintari.net is a peer to peer site designed to fit the needs of video gamers and DVD collectors. Registration and all services on Nintari.net are completely free.
The community oriented site was started by a group of young gamers and movie lovers frustrated with the channels available to them. With all of the company’s employees under the age of 26, the company truly identifies with its target market. “We wanted to give hard core gamers and movie buffs an easier and more entertaining alternative to selling their games on eBay.” Ramsay Eltaher, co-founder of Nintari.net.
Nintari.net’s goal is to provide video gamers and DVD enthusiasts with the means to grow and catalog their collections online. Nintari.net’s trademark One-Click Listing makes it fast and simple to list items from their database of over 10,000 video games and 200,000 DVDs. Nintari.net's Trade Engine provides the flexibility to do simple buying and selling, or to setup trades involving multiple items. Nintari.net believes that a quick and easy listing approach, coupled with its powerful backend technology, will provide users with the best possible solution for growing and tracking their collections.
Nintari.net is an international site and supports users from all around the world, but currently only U.S. and Canadian currencies can be used to complete transactions.
